Please contact the City of Champaign Legal Department if right-of-way is to be vacated. WebThe recipient of the common law way of necessity does not have to pay for the easement. 2. Statutory Ways of Necessity. A statutory way of necessity easement exists pursuant to Florida Statutes Section 704.01(2) if a parcel is landlocked and a prior common owner of that parcel and an adjoining parcel with access to a public road cannot be found.
